British Academy Postdoctoral Fellowship 2026 in the UK | Fully Funded Research Opportunity

The British Academy Postdoctoral Fellowship 2026 is one of the UK's most prestigious funding opportunities for early-career researchers in the humanities and social sciences. The fellowship aims to support outstanding scholars who have recently completed their doctoral studies by providing financial assistance and valuable research experience at a recognized UK higher education institution.

Designed to help researchers establish independent academic careers, this fellowship enables recipients to conduct high-quality research while developing professional skills, publishing scholarly work, and expanding international collaborations. Successful applicants will receive funding to support their salary, research expenses, and institutional costs throughout the fellowship period.

Fellowship Benefits

The British Academy Postdoctoral Fellowship provides generous financial support to help fellows focus entirely on their research.

Successful applicants can benefit from:

  • Funding for up to three years
  • Salary support for the fellow
  • Research expenses
  • Institutional contribution for research-related costs
  • Opportunity to conduct independent research
  • Access to world-class academic resources
  • Collaboration with leading UK researchers
  • Professional development and networking opportunities
  • Enhanced academic profile through publications and conferences

The fellowship allows researchers to strengthen their academic careers while contributing valuable knowledge to their chosen field.

Eligibility Criteria

Applicants must satisfy the following requirements:

  • Hold a PhD degree awarded within the eligibility period specified by the British Academy.
  • Applicants should be early-career researchers .
  • The proposed research must fall within the humanities or social sciences.
  • Applicants must secure support from an eligible UK host institution before submitting their application.
  • Candidates should demonstrate strong academic achievements and research potential.
  • The fellowship is intended for researchers aiming to establish an independent academic career.

Application Process

Interested applicants should follow these general steps:

  1. Identify an eligible UK host institution.
  2. Contact a potential academic mentor or department.
  3. Develop a high-quality research proposal.
  4. Obtain institutional approval and support.
  5. Complete the online application through the British Academy application system.
  6. Upload all required supporting documents.
  7. Submit the application before the official deadline.
